Introduction

This 3D Structural Analysis and Design of Structural Steel Buildings training course is a must for civil engineers working in Oil & Gas, Power plants, water treatment plants and residential projects. Participants of this workshop will gain advanced knowledge of structural engineering that includes principles of structures analysis and their application, behavior of materials under loading, selection of construction materials and design fundamentals for steel structures.

This training  course will provide sample illustration of real structures that will assist the designer to understand StaadPro and apply it on different types of buildings. Different types of editing data to StaadPro will be discussed. The examples to be used would vary from the typical two-dimensional beams and frames to the three-dimensional multistory frames to special systems such as space frames. Throughout the course, the instructor shall start from the basics to ensure the full participation and comprehension of all attendants.

This GLOMACS training course will highlight:

  • Three-dimensional modelling for different types of structures
  • StaadPro Structural Analysis
  • Applying Loads & Load combinations as per IBC / UBC / ASCE
  • StaadPro Post processing results understanding
  • Steel design as per AISC [ASD / LRFD]
  • Creating BOQ list from StaadPro software

Course Outline
Day 1

Introduction to Structural Engineering Principles

  • Introduction to Finite Element Method
  • Presentation of Some Available Multi-purpose Finite Element Computer Packages Used in Design Market
  • Introduction to StaadPro, V8i
  • Different Methods of Analysis
  • Structural Layout
  • Sectional Properties
  • Deflection & Deformation
  • Determination of Stress Functions (direct, bending & shear stresses)
Day 2

Structural Analysis

  • Creating a New File with StaadPro, V8i
  • Recognizing StaadPro, V8i, Screen (Menu bar, tool bar, title bar, modes, etc.)
  • Dealing with an Existing File
  • Geometry
    • Understanding StaadPro. V8i Way
    • Defining Nodes, Beams, and Plates
    • Arrangement of Input File
    • Using Structure Wizard to Create Geometry
    • Using Drafting to Create Geometry
    • Using Copy / Cut with Paste to Create Geometry
    • Using Spreadsheet to Create Geometry
    • Using ACAD 3D DXF Importing to Create Geometry
Day 3

Design Philosophies

  • Analysis of Two-dimensional Continuous Beams
  • Loads Affecting Beam Elements
  • Examples
  • Analysis of Two-dimensional Frames and Trusses
  • Loads Affecting Frames
  • Working Stress Design
  • Limit State Design
Day 4

Post-Processing

  • Analysis of Three-dimensional Frames and Trusses
  • Loads Affecting Frames and Trusses
  • Analysis of Plate Elements (slabs, flat slabs)
  • Loads Affecting Plate Elements
  • Wind and Seismic Loading Calculations using IBC-03 and ASCE7-02
  • Staad Manual Assigning Loads
  • Slab, Wind and Moving loads Staad Tutorial Automatic Load Generations Structural Analysis Creating Load
Day 5

Design Procedure of Steel Structures & Exporting BOQs

  • Materials & Properties
  • Design of Beams
  • Design of Columns & Struts
  • Design of Tension Members
  • Design of Trusses
  • Design of Built-up Sections
  • Limit State Design
  • Post Processing and Reading Results
  • Design of Steel and Concrete Sections - issuing complete calculation sheet and MTO
